Understanding Payment Security in Online Gaming

One of the most significant concerns for online gamers is the security of their financial transactions. A compromised payment system can lead to fraud and identity theft, undermining the entire gaming experience. Reputable platforms employ several layers of security to mitigate these risks. These include Secure Socket Layer (SSL) encryption, which protects data transmitted between the player's device and the casino's servers, and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ard (PCI DSS) compliance, which ensures that the platform adheres to stringent data security standards. Furthermore, many casinos now offer a range of payment options, providing players with greater flexibility and control over their transactions. From traditional credit and debit cards to e-wallets and even cryptocurrencies, the availability of diverse payment methods enhances both convenience and security.

The Role of Two-Factor Authentication

Adding an extra layer of security, two-factor authentication (2FA) is becoming increasingly common in the online gaming industry. 2FA requires players to provide a secondary verification code, typically sent to their mobile device, in addition to their password. This makes it significantly more difficult for unauthorized individuals to access an account, even if they have obtained the password. While not all platforms offer 2FA, those that do demonstrate a strong commitment to protecting their players' accounts. It’s a feature that empowers players to take control of their security and add an extra shield against potential threats. Players should actively seek out platforms that offer this feature and enable it whenever available.

Understanding Return to Player (RTP) Percentages

When choosing which games to play, understanding the concept of Return to Player (RTP) percentages is essential. RTP refers to the percentage of wagered money that a game is expected to pay back to players over time. A higher RTP percentage generally indicates a better chance of winning, although it's important to remember that RTP is a theoretical average calculated over a very large number of spins. Reputable online casinos will clearly display the RTP percentages for each game, allowing players to make informed decisions based on their preferences. Look for games with RTPs above 96% for a potentially more favourable experience.

  • Blackjack: Often features a high RTP, especially with optimal strategy.
  • Roulette: RTP varies depending on the version (European Roulette generally has a better RTP than American Roulette).
  • Video Slots: RTPs can vary significantly; check the game information.
  • Baccarat: Typically offers a reasonably high RTP.
  • Poker: RTP depends on the variant and player skill.

The above list provides a general overview of RTP expectations for popular casino games. It's important to note that these are averages, and individual results may vary. Responsible gaming involves understanding the odds and betting within one’s means.

The Importance of Licensing and Regulation

Before entrusting your money to any online casino, it's crucial to verify that it holds a valid license from a reputable regulatory authority. Licensing ensures that the platform operates legally and adheres to stringent standards of fairness, security, and responsible gaming. Some of the most respected licensing jurisdictions include the United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C), the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), and the Gibraltar Regulatory Authority (GRA). These authorities conduct regular audits and inspections to ensure that casinos comply with their regulations and protect players' interests. A licensed casino will typically display its license number prominently on its website. Simply put, a license is a signal of reliability.

What to Look for in a Regulatory Authority

A robust regulatory authority will typically possess several key characteristics. These include independent oversight, a clear dispute resolution process, and the power to impose penalties on casinos that violate its regulations. The authority should also actively promote responsible gaming practices and protect vulnerable individuals from the harms associated with gambling. It is also important to check if the regulator has a history of taking decisive action against rogue operators. Players can often find information about licensing and regulatory authorities on the casino's website or by conducting an independent search online.

  1. Check for a valid license from a reputable jurisdiction (UKGC, MGA, GRA).
  2. Verify the license number on the regulator's website.
  3. Read reviews to see if other players have had issues with the casino.
  4. Ensure the casino offers responsible gaming tools (deposit limits, self-exclusion).
  5. Contact customer support to test their responsiveness.

Following these steps can help players minimize their risk and choose a safe and trustworthy online casino. Due diligence is key to a positive and secure gaming experience. The industry is constantly evolving, and regulators are consistently working to adapt and strengthen their oversight.

Responsible Gaming Practices – A Core Principle

The excitement of online gaming should never come at the expense of personal well-being. Responsible gaming practices are paramount, ensuring that gambling remains a fun and entertaining activity rather than a source of financial or emotional distress. Reputable online casinos prioritize responsible gaming and offer a range of tools to help players stay in control. These include de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and access to support organizations. Players should take advantage of these tools and set realistic limits for their gaming activity. It’s important to remember that gambling should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a source of income.

Recognizing the signs of problem gambling is also crucial. These include spending more time and money on gambling than intended, chasing losses, neglecting personal responsibilities, and experiencing negative emotions related to gambling.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, help is available. Numerous organizations offer support and guidance, providing a safe and confidential space to address these issues. It’s a sign of strength, not weakness, to seek support when needed.
